The Attorney-General should prosecute Utusan Malaysia under the Sedition Act for inciting communal disaffection and hatred  in questioning the trust and loyalty  of Malaysian Chinese as a result of Lunas by-election


Media statement
by Lim Kit Siang 

(Petaling Jaya, Monday):The Attorney-General should prosecute Utusan Malaysia under the Sedition Act for inciting communal disaffection and hatred  in questioning the trust and loyalty of the Malaysian Chinese as a result of the Lunas by-election.

It is most shocking that the UMNO-owned and controlled Utusan Malaysia has taken the official position to endorse the most offensive, inflammatory,  racist and seditious  article by Rozaman Ismail which appeared on Friday, questioning the trust and loyalty of the Malaysian Chinese because of the Chinese voter-swing to the Barisan Alternative and the election of  Saifuddin Nasution Ismail  as State Assemblyman in the Lunas by-election on Wednesday.

The article, under the heading "Politik orang Cina di Lunas", asserted that Chinese voters in the country could not be trusted any longer because of the outcome of the Lunas by-election.

In the Mingguan Malaysia yesterday, the editor-in-chief of the Utusan Group, in his Sunday column "Bisik-Bisik Mingguan - Awang Sulung", stoutly defended the incendiary,  racist and seditious  article under the comment entitled "KIT SIANG PALING GEMBIRA".

The Prime Minister and UMNO President, Datuk Seri Dr. Mahathir Mohamad must dissociate UMNO and the Barisan Nasional Government from this Utusan Malaysia editorial stand if they are serious about Vision 2020 and a Bangsa Malaysia transcending race, religion and other differences in the country.

In the Lunas by-election, some 60 per cent of the Malay and Chinese electorate and 25 per cent of the Indian voters voted for the Barisan Alternative.  If the Lunas by-election outcome had been different, with the Barisan Nasional winning the seat as a result of the support of the majority of the Malays voters, would Utusan Malaysia defend the right of the Chinese and Tamil papers publishing articles questioning the trust and loyalty of the Malays?

I have no doubt that in such a situation, Utusan would be in the forefront denouncing Chinese and Tamil newspapers for being racist, anti-national, inflammatory and  provocative if they had  carried articles like the one written by Rozaman but questioning the trust and loyalty of the Malays - even demanding the closure of the Chinese and Tamil newspapers concerned?   There would be UMNO and UMNO Youth hotheads  who would be lodging police reports up and down the country demanding that the police and the Attorney-General initiate prosecution under the Sedition Act.

Why then can’t Utusan Malaysia understand that Rozaman’s article questioning the trust and loyalty of Malaysian Chinese is completely unacceptable and highly inflammatory and seditious  in a multi-racial society committed to creating an integrated Malaysian identity?

The Attorney-General should demonstrate that he is impartial in upholding the laws of the land, especially to take strong action against irresponsible race-baiting like the Utusan Malaysia editorial position questioning the trust and loyalty of the Malaysian Chinese which is no less than an incitement of communal disaffection and hatred.

There will never be inter-racial harmony and national integration if the  mass media in the country are allowed to go on a racist rampage attacking the trustworthiness and loyalty of entire ethnic communities for any electoral setback suffered by a political party - and this is where the Attorney-General should draw a clear and unmistakable line against any form of race-baiting by prosecuting Utusan Malaysia under the Sedition Act.

For the sake of the higher vision  of an integrated Malaysian identity, I would seriously urge the Utusan to admit its error, withdraw and apologise for the racist, provocative and seditious stand in  questioning the trust and loyalty of the Malaysian Chinese as a result of the Lunas by-election.

Parliament and Cabinet on their part should  deplore and dissociate themselves  from such reckless, seditious, anti-national and un-Malaysian position taken by Utusan.

It is most disappointing that MCA and Gerakan Ministers had remained silent in the past four days against the Utusan’s racist and seditious anti-Chinese attack.

MIC President Datuk Seri S. Samy Vellu has announced that he would be raising his unhappiness about the Lunas by-election at Wednesday’s Cabinet meeting. Will any MCA or Gerakan Minister raise the Utusan anti-Chinese attack at Wednesday’s Cabinet meeting to demand that Utusan Malaysia should be prosecuted for sedition to end all forms of irresponsible race-baiting in Malaysia?
 

(4/12/2000)
